Sciatica is one of the most common forms of back pain. It occurs in about 5% of people who visit their doctor for back pain and in 1-3% of the general adult population

Complex regional pain syndrome is a medical condition in which people experience severe pain in parts of the body, such as the limb. However, the pain can spread to other body parts. The symptoms can include stiffness in the affected limb, movement or coordination problems, swelling, muscle spasms, and pain. Vertigo is not a common symptom of this condition.
